Você está na página 1de 7

Receptor de Controle Remoto Infravermelho Universal Serial

Autor: David José de Souza

PcControl

1) Introdução
O PcControl é um receptor de comandos infravermelhos emitidos pelos controles remotos, após
a entrada dos comandos ele converte para que o computador possa interpreta-lôs e efetuar
alguma tarefa específica, sendo assim ele se torna um periférico que atua como um receptor do
meio físico para o meio digital. Seu funcionamento trabalha na freqüência de 36 Mhz para os
emissores de controles, na maioria quase todos eles: TV, VCR, CD, DVD, aparelho som, etc; Sua
distância é de aproximadamente de 10 metros ou mais, dependendo do emissor de controle. É
compatível com a maioria dos softwares do IRMAN, utiliza-se de componentes modernos e
atuais.

2) Hardware
Meu diagrama

Diagrama Genérico
Placa do Circuito

O projeto utilizou um software (EAGLE 4.01), que efetua o desenho eletrônico do circuito, ele é
gratuíto para uso durante 30 dias, com ele você poderá imprimir a imagem diretamente na
impressora com as dimensões corretas, podendo até realizar mudanças no layout. Segue também
o arquivo contendo o diagrama e o layout para uso como o EAGLE 4.01 (diagrama_pccontrol).

3) Descrição dos itens


O PIC16F84-04/P é um microcontrolador programável, que nada mais é do que o coração do
circuito, que poderá ser encontrado para compra em http://www.hitech.com.br/.

O receptor de IR utilizado é o TSOP 1736 que opera na freqüência de 36 Mhz tornando o circuito
estável, não utilize outro, mesmo com as mesmas caracteristicas visuais, pois o PIC poderá
sofrer alterações e travar durante seu funcionamento. O unico IR compativel é o que vem junto
com o CDROM da Creative (Infrared); se você encontrar um CDROM danificado poderá estar
retirando o IR dele, mas lembre-se que a pinagem é diferente do TSOP.

O Cristal ocilador será de 4 Mhz com apenas duas pernas. O resto dos componentes são
encontrados com facilidades em casa de componentes eletrônicos, tais como: capacitores
ceramicos, capacitores eletroliticos, resistências, diodos, soquetes.

Lista dos componentes segundo o diagrama genérico acima:

Custos
Itens Descrição Técnica
(Aproximados)
D1 e D2 Diodo 1N4148 0,40
Resistencia 1/8 1K
R1 (marrom, preto, 0,10
vermelho)
Resistencia 1/8 100K
R2 0,10
(marrom, preto, amarelo)
ZD1 e ZD2 Diodo Zenner 5V1 1,60
Condensador Eletrolitico
C1 0,80
de 4,7 uf, 25 Volts
Condensador Ceramico de
C2 e C3 0,50
22 pF
IC1 PIC 16F84-04/P 21,00
IR Receiver TSOP 1736 23,00
Cristal 4 Mhz 4,00
Soquete 18 pernas 1,00
Fio Fio maleavel (5 vias) 1,00
Conector DB9 femea com
DB9 5,00
capa
Placa Placa de Circuito Impresso 1,00
Embalagem Embalagem Plastica 8,00

4) Sobre o PIC 16F84


O PIC 16F84-04/P é um microcontrolador fabricado pela Microchip Technology Inc, podemos
definir ele como um *(""pequeno" componente eletrônico, dotado de uma "inteligência"
programável, utilizado no controle de processos lógicos"). Bem não vamos falar muito sobre o
PIC, pois este não é o objetivo, mas para quem quiser se aventurar mais nesta área sugiro o livro
Desbravando o PIC, do autor David José de Souza, editora Érica, contém 200 páginas de
material, que está em sua 4ª edição.

5) Programando o PIC
Bem está deve ser a parte mais complicada da montagem do PcControl, pois é aqui que entra a
programação do PIC, na Internet existem muitos programadores para venda, alguns custando até
$150 dolares, mas irei indicar um lugar onde existe um esquema muito fácil de montagem que é
o Programador de PIC II de Jens Madsen JDM, acredito que os componentes são de fácil aquisição
e seu custo muito baixo, em torno de $5 dolares.

Diagrama do Programador JDM


Layout do Programador JDM

Foto do Programador JDM

Para maiores informações quanto a montagem do programador de PIC poderão ser encontradas
no site de Jens Madsen em http://www.jdm.homepage.dk/newpic.htm. Depois de efetuada a
montagem do programador, você ainda terá que copiar um software para efetuar a programação
do PIC, existem para vários ambiêntes: Linux, DOS e para Windows, vou indicar o para Windows
por ser mais fácil (ICPROG 1.4), depois de instalado copie também o arquivo que contém o
programa que irá dentro do PIC (ir16f84.hex).

IC-Programmer - Software Programador de PIC


Coloque exatamente como está as configurações acima:
Device: PIC 16F84;
Oscillator: XT;
Fuses: WDT e PWRT

Logo após, configure o hardware para que o software IC-Prog possa reconhecer o JDM, teclando
F3 no teclado.

Boa sorte ...

6) Softwares
A grande maioria dos softwares para o funcionamento do PcControl se encontram separados por
ambiênte operacional, podendo ser encontrado com facilidades no site do IRMAN, nos link's:
Windows, Linux, DOS/Java/OS2, Winamp/Ferramentas.

7) Experiências
Com a minha experiência neste circuito utilizando o PIC16F84 encontrei dificuldades em faze-lô
funcionar em ambiênte operacional Windows ME e XP, e por diversas vezes ocorreram uma
demora ou até a impossibilidade de seu funcionamento em modo DOS, várias pesquisas e até o
momento não consegui descobrir o motivo, outro fator importante é que o IRMAN funciona com
estes sistemas acima mencionados e o que deixa claro e que este circuito não é 100% compátivel
com o IRMAN.
Outro fato que tenho que relatar é que tentei utilizar outros modelos de IR, pois o TSOP é
impossível de se encontrar aqui no Brasil, testei quase cinco tipos de IR, o que percebi é que no
primeiro momento eles funcionam, mas depois de algum tempo eles travam o PIC. Caso não
encontre realmente o TSOP 1736 tente achar o SFH 5110-36 da Siemens que funciona
perfeitamente, porem já é um componente fora de fabricação.

8) Aplicações
O PcControl pode ser usado para: Controlar DVD de computador, Winamp, Sonique, MP3CAR,
Aplicações Multimídia, dentre muitas outras, até podendo abrir portões eletrônicos (já testado).

* Material extraído do livro Desbravando o PIC, do autor David José de Souza, editora
Érica, página 3.